Output 213e7af554c93bb04e2031aa15f305993ff17e74d93ade911063f22cb92a150e:0

value
66060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90966e67943d67b797018df5987c4c4146116bc7 OP_EQUAL
address
MM5fkCe85Ki2Fpr96d9sNpmuWyVLU2sRsY
transaction
213e7af554c93bb04e2031aa15f305993ff17e74d93ade911063f22cb92a150e
spent
true